A family getaway awaits at All Seasons Cabins at Lac Le Jeune. This waterfront property showcases scenic year-round beauty in the heart of British Columbia. Blending rustic charm and contemporary comfort, this classic log cabin features a one-bedroom plus loft layout with all the essentials of home including a full kitchen, baseboard heating, and complimentary internet access. This cabin is located next to the amenities building with an indoor pool and a full games area. Whether it’s summer or winter, enjoy the outdoors on the private deck, play pond hockey, kayak, explore the Lac Le Jeune Provincial Park with docks, swimming, and fishing, go cross-country skiing at Stake Lake just five minutes away, or enjoy the many hiking trails around the area.
A haven for outdoor adventure, Kamloops has earned the title of the 'Tournament Capital of Canada' for its bounty of world-class recreation offerings and top-notch performance facilities. Sports and outdoor enthusiasts will enjoy convenient access to year-round fun, including skiing, hiking, mountain biking, and fishing. A vibrant cultural hub, you can also discover the region's indigenous, pre-colonial, and contemporary history with many museums and heritage centers, including the riverside Secwepemc Museum & Heritage Park.
